CHCS Named Business of the Year
CHCS Machias received the Machias Bay Area Chamber of Commerce Business of the Year Award.
The Machias Bay Area Chamber of Commerce presented their business of the year award to CHCS Machias. The award is given out each year to the business that meets special criteria. The criteria includes, customer/employee satisfaction, quality services, service to the community, growth and improvement, and overall achievement for the year. The chamber asked Rose St. Louis, Assistant Director of Operations, to present the award to staff and she felt honored to do so. The Machias office was the recipient of another award, as well. A Healthy Maine partnership, The Washington County One Community, aknowledges one organization for their commitment to wellness. CHCS was recognized with the Wellness award for encouraging healthy habits and lifestyles for their employees as well as their clients. Staff can often be seen out walking and encourage each other to eat better and make healthy choices. CHCS also works with other organizations to bring healthy topics for discussion in their Wellness groups.
